浏览 4804 次
精华帖 (0) :: 良好帖 (0) :: 新手帖 (2) :: 隐藏帖 (5)
|
|
---|---|
作者 | 正文 |
发表时间:2011-03-01
最后修改:2011-03-01
相信大家也有遇到这样的情况,明明有相应的包,但却就是提示找不到BASE64Encoder.为什么在Myeclipse中或者eclipse中会遇到这样的情况呢,首先我们先介绍一下BASE64Encoder,他是sun公司的一种编码方式,由于是内部使用或者不完善 所以即使去访问官方API也不会访问到。其实现在这种编码方式已经不安全了。 那我们应该怎样解决这个问题呢,解决这个问题大概可以说成有两种方法:
声明:ITeye文章版权属于作者,受法律保护。没有作者书面许可不得转载。
推荐链接
|
|
返回顶楼 | |
发表时间:2011-03-01
胡说八道,编码方式和加密挨不上边。
|
|
返回顶楼 | |
发表时间:2011-03-01
ray_linn 写道 胡说八道,编码方式和加密挨不上边。 谢谢纠正了 |
|
返回顶楼 | |
发表时间:2011-03-02
他是sun公司的一种编码方式,由于是内部使用或者不完善
============ 不是内部使用,也不是不完善,而是这个东西是SUN的JDK里面添加的包,有可能其他的JDK(IBM或者Oracle)的没有加入这个包,当你换JDK的时候会找不到,所以一般情况下不建议使用(事实上Oracle的JDK带的也有这个包) |
|
返回顶楼 | |
发表时间:2011-03-02
hu437 写道 他是sun公司的一种编码方式,由于是内部使用或者不完善 ============ 不是内部使用,也不是不完善,而是这个东西是SUN的JDK里面添加的包,有可能其他的JDK(IBM或者Oracle)的没有加入这个包,当你换JDK的时候会找不到,所以一般情况下不建议使用(事实上Oracle的JDK带的也有这个包) 奥原来还存在理解问题啊 |
|
返回顶楼 | |